“Now we get in the world of plants, the protagonists of the course. For example, the monstera is one of my favorite plants. It's a tropical leaf, this is a baby, but then it develops very attractive shapes, holes, that are not seen yet, but then they're going to appear, and has a very bright texture, very nice to portray. Well, another plant that I really like is this one. It is a palmito or Chamaedorea. I really like plants that remind me of tropical climates. This form of palm or pen you have, I like it a lot. Also here is one of my favorites, is called calatea. It is an indoor plant that ...”

Lucila Domínguez is a painter, illustrator, and muralist specializing in botanical motifs. She finds inspiration in nature, especially in plants. During her frequent travels, she collects ideas that she can later apply to her compositions, resulting in unique mixtures of flora from around the world.
She studied fine arts and has worked with different visual artists and art directors to develop sets for film and advertisements. Lucila later specialized in large-format pieces, and murals have become her medium of choice for bringing her botanical compositions to life.
